[Enhance] Support skill_nami_sui

- For Arcaea 6.6.0
- New partners "Tairitsu & El Fail" and "Nami & Sui (Twilight)"
- Add support for the character skill `skill_nami_sui`.
This commit is contained in:
Lost-MSth
2025-06-29 21:47:57 +08:00
parent 97b86a4381
commit 6c6a13086f
9 changed files with 80 additions and 21 deletions

View File

@@ -518,6 +518,7 @@ class WorldSkillMixin:
'skill_chinatsu': self._skill_chinatsu,
'skill_salt': self._skill_salt,
'skill_hikari_selene': self._skill_hikari_selene,
'skill_nami_sui': self._skill_nami_sui,
}
if self.user_play.beyond_gauge == 0 and self.character_used.character_id == 35 and self.character_used.skill_id_displayed:
self._special_tempest()
@@ -740,6 +741,15 @@ class WorldSkillMixin:
self.over_skill_increase = int(self.user_play.health / 10) * 2
self.prog_skill_increase = int(self.user_play.health / 10) * 2
def _skill_nami_sui(self) -> None:
'''
nami & sui 技能,根据纯粹音符数与 FEVER 等级提高世界模式进度
'''
if self.user_play.fever_bonus is None:
return
self.character_bonus_progress_normalized = self.user_play.fever_bonus / 1000
class BaseWorldPlay(WorldSkillMixin):
'''